Understanding TestOps IT Asset Management Software
TestOps IT Asset Management Software offers a robust solution that addresses the complexities of tracking, managing, and optimizing an organization's IT infrastructure. This software simplifies the management of hardware, software, networks, and other technological assets by providing a holistic view and advanced reporting capabilities. TestOps empowers organizations to gain real-time visibility and control over their IT assets, facilitating more informed decision-making.
Key features of TestOps include automated asset discovery, lifecycle management, compliance management, and cost optimization tools. Automated asset discovery reduces manual efforts and errors, ensuring that all assets are accounted for. Lifecycle management allows organizations to track the entire journey of an asset, from procurement to disposal, thus optimizing the asset's value. Compliance management further helps in adhering to industry regulations, reducing the risk of fines and legal issues. Moreover, the software includes powerful cost optimization tools to identify and eliminate underutilized or duplicate resources, allowing for strategic budget allocation.

Best Practices for Implementing TestOps IT Asset Management
Successfully implementing TestOps IT Asset Management Software requires careful planning and adherence to best practices. To maximize its potential, organizations should consider the following guidelines:
-
Thoroughly assess and define your IT asset management needs. Identify what you aim to achieve with the software, considering both short-term goals and long-term objectives to guide your implementation strategy.
-
Involve all relevant stakeholders in the planning process. Engage IT teams, financial departments, and legal advisors to ensure a comprehensive understanding of the software's functionality and how it aligns with organizational needs.
-
Create clear guidelines and policies for software use. Develop protocols regarding asset addition, modification, retirement, and inventory audits to ensure consistency and compliance.
-
Conduct extensive training for all users. Provide adequate training sessions that cover the breadth of the software’s capabilities, empowering users to leverage its features effectively.
-
Monitor and measure performance regularly. Use TestOps 's reporting tools to track usage and impact, making adjustments as necessary to stay aligned with organizational goals.
-
Document and assess challenges and successes. Regularly review progress and setbacks to refine strategies and solidify best practices, fostering a continuous improvement mindset.
By following these best practices, organizations can en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of their IT asset management, ensuring they are well-equipped to meet both current and future demands.
